Love it
I own a dual core laptop with 2 gigs
ram
and a fast
hard
rive and was looking for something to take notes one, a small tablet
that was small enough to carry in my laptop bag with my laptop, but large enough to take notes on.
So far this device has exceeded my expectations.
I have taken notes on it for 2 days now with MSFT's onenote loaded.
The machine keeps up with my writing.
I loaded all of MSFT office enterprise edition on it for the fun of it and Lotus notes 7 for my corp email.
I am trying the new windows live mail instead of using outlook for my personal email. I love this as well as I can read my personal outlook emails on the device and my personal gmails at once without them being deleted so my regular laptop still has a full email record.
I am starting to use the MSFT Origami interface that comes with it, and so far I like the interface for playing music.
The device only has 1 gig of ram, but I have open and am using onenote, windows live mail, lotus notes, a few browser windows, word and am playing music on it with only the most occasional music stutter.... with the
Vista
OS.
It launches applications slowly once you have consumed the ram and the hard
drive
isn't all that fast ... but once launched it swaps between applications fine.
(+- 11 sec to load excel as opposed to +- 4 sec on my fast LT)
Remember I only bought this to take electronic notes on ..... but I may even leave my laptop at home next trip.
I am buying the larger 6 cell battery (I think it should have come with this already for the price) but I got over +- 3.5 hours with wireless on and connected with the std battery. I hope I will be able to have
Samsung
upgrade this later and add a cellular chip in this model but I doubt they will do that.... If you need cellular, I'd say wait.
So what don't I like,
Some usability nits with the key positioning, a tad more spacing would be better, rubberized keys perhaps and the most popular extra keys positioned on the outside (like the esc key).
Of course I'd love a faster CPU, more ram and a faster hard drive, but I'll always say this ......
This device is usable as it is, when a faster one comes out I may chuck my laptop away for good.

Nice away from home companion pc
I bought this item as something to tie me over until the Raon Everun was released, but Ill be
hard
pressed to give it up. Video and internet browsing is as good as it gets except id love to be able to insert my sim card and browse away at hsdpa speeds. The keyboard is a bonus, great for short emails and passwords. Recommended for sure
Note some of the 60gb
drive
is usable due to
vista
backup, there are umpc sites that will show you have to fix this plus to turn off some of the vista features to make it quicker
